Re: Start Program on Monitor 2
Start LOG4OM, set it on the second display the way you like it, but don't maximize it or make it fullscreen
Quit the program via -> File -> Exit
Next time it will start om monitor 2, works for me. But i agree it could been done beter even now it sometimes reverts to monitor 1
